Abstract
Purpose: This study aims to explore the visual quality and characteristics of higher order aberrations (HOAs) in patients with early posterior capsule opacification (PCO), providing a theoretical basis for the clinical assessment of early PCO and the potential benefits of Nd:YAG posterior capsulotomy. Methods: This cross-section observational study included 73 patients (73 eyes) diagnosed as PCO at a tertiary hospital from September 2022 to September 2023. All subjects underwent optometric examinations, OQAS, and iTrace measurements, followed by posterior capsule retroillumination photography after full mydriasis. Images were imported into ImageJ software, selecting a 3-mm diameter central area of the intraocular lens (IOL), and the mean gray value (MGV) of this area was recorded. Statistical analyses were conducted on baseline data, the first PCO follow-up time, logMAR corrected distance visual acuity (CDVA), MGV, objective visual quality parameters, dysfunctional lens index (DLI), and various HOAs parameters. Results: Compared to the control group, the PCO group exhibited statistically significant differences in parameters such as OSI, MTF cutoff, SR, trefoil, Z18, and Z24 (p < 0.05); however, logMAR CDVA, HOs total, coma, and spherical aberration did not show significant differences (p > 0.05). Compared to the monofocal IOL (MoIOL) group, the multifocal IOL (MfIOL) group had earlier PCO follow-ups, with significantly better MTF cutoff and SR, and significantly lower Z7 and Z10 (p < 0.05). Subgroup analysis based on OSI showed significant differences between the two groups in parameters such as logMAR CDVA, MTF cutoff, SR, DLI, HOs total, and coma (p < 0.05). Conclusions: Early PCO significantly impacts objective visual quality and HOAs in patients. Early intervention may provide greater visual benefits for patients implanted with MfIOL.
